16GB flash drive reduced down to 11.2GB...

Hey,
I have a 16 gig SanDisk Cruzer thumb drive that somehow lost its total space and now has a total capacity of 11.1 gigs.
While trying to set it up to boot Fedora, I deleted some stuff to make enough space and reformatted. Not sure exactly what else I did but now I can't use my drive to its full capacity. Right after I bought it too...

FYI: The flash drive did NOT come with any additional software; only factory settings.

Any suggestions/explanations?

Re: 16GB flash drive reduced down to 11.2GB...

Came across some more info from Windows' Disk Management:
Seems that there is 3.87GB of unallocated space that I can't do anything with. Unable to extend the primary partition or shrink the unallocated space.
